Radiation transfer in the photosphere of magnetic degenerate stars is considered and radiation pressure force is calculated. Star parameters are determined for which the photospheric plasma ejection under the cyclotron line radiation pressure is possible. Mass flux of the matter swept up into the star magnetosphere is estimated. Types of magnetic degenerate stars the mass loss of which is determined by the photospheric cyclotron line radiation pressure are pointed out.
